As the Seattle real estate market continues to evolve, experts offer five key predictions for the coming years. One of the most notable forecasts suggests that home sales are expected to rebound significantly in the next year. This resurgence is anticipated due to a combination of factors, including increased buyer confidence and a gradual stabilization of interest rates.
Another projection indicates that housing prices will experience a modest increase as demand begins to outpace supply. With the city's ongoing growth and development, particularly in tech and innovation sectors, more individuals are looking to settle in the area, further driving demand.
Additionally, the rental market is likely to see continued pressure, with rental prices climbing as more people opt for leasing amid rising home prices. The influx of new residents may also lead to a diversification in housing types, with a growing emphasis on sustainable and affordable options.
Lastly, experts predict that regulatory changes may emerge, aimed at addressing housing shortages and affordability concerns, shaping the landscape of Seattle's real estate market in the years ahead.
